Specifications
Insulation Color: Black
Contact Finish Thickness - Post: --
Contact Material: Phosphor Bronze
Contact Shape: Square
Insulation Material: Liquid Crystal Polymer (LCP)
Applications: --
Voltage Rating: 550VAC
Current Rating: 5.7A per Contact
Features: --
Ingress Protection: --
Mated Stacking Heights: --
Contact Finish - Post: Tin
Material Flammability Rating: UL94 V-0
Operating Temperature: -55°C ~ 125°C
Contact Length - Post: 0.090" (2.29mm)
Insulation Height: 0.435" (11.05mm)
Series: ESQ
Contact Finish Thickness - Mating: 30.0µin (0.76µm)
Contact Finish - Mating: Gold
Fastening Type: Push-Pull
Termination: Kinked Pin, Solder
Mounting Type: Through Hole
Row Spacing - Mating: 0.100" (2.54mm)
Number of Rows: 3
Pitch - Mating: 0.100" (2.54mm)
Number of Positions Loaded: All
Number of Positions: 21
Style: Board to Board
Contact Type: Forked
Connector Type: Elevated Socket
Part Status: Active
Packaging: Bulk
